
Activities Supported by the Daniel and Phyllis Da Costa Fund
Measurements and analyses in prevention trials that may identify women who benefit most from chemoprevention.
Testing of new biological measurements for their ability to identify women at risk of estrogen receptor positive breast cancer.
Partial support of investigators for work and study that may lead to better targeted chemoprevention of breast cancer.
Conferences on targeted chemoprevention of breast cancer.
Studies that will lead to standardization, acceptance, and wide implementation of targeted chemoprevention of breast cancer.
